Erdogan sent a letter to Ilham Aliyev

President of the Republic of Turkey Recep Tayyip Erdogan has sent a letter to President of Azerbaijan Ilham Aliyev.

Axar.az reports that the letter reads:

"Mr President, my dear brother.

May Allah grant rest to the people who died in Azerbaijan due to the COVID-19 pandemic that engulfed the whole world, and I wish those who continue their treatment a speedy recovery. On behalf of my nation and myself, I extend my deepest condolences to the brotherly people of Azerbaijan for those who lost their lives.

We are closely following the effective measures and activities you are taking against the pandemic in Azerbaijan. I wish success to everyone who struggles in this field."
